Known for her vibrant and cheerful paintings of landscapes, plants, and animals inspired by her Nova Scotia surroundings, Maud Lewis’ iconic folk art is celebrated around the world. In addition to creating paintings for sale, Lewis completely covered the inside of her 100-square-foot tiny home with colorful painted images as well.

Despite her recognition today as an important folk artist, Lewis lived most of her life in extreme poverty. She was disabled by a condition then called juvenile rheumatoid arthritis, and was in chronic pain for most of her life.
